About This Home
Architect/Buidler's home, built to the highest standard with great attention to detail. Mediterranean/Santa Fe design. Grand foyer entry leads to Living & Dining room open concept, ready for large scale entertaining. Multiple double doors form a wall of glass to the garden and koi pond on the west side.Study/Library with doors to exterior east side garden. The family room opens to a tile patio and newly installed saltwater pool.Kitchen updated with Miele double ovens, gas cooktop, SubZero refrigerator, Italian glass tile backsplash, granite, butcher block island with second sink. A wine room/closet complements the walk-in pantry making this kitchen up to providing the highest level of service for your guests. Three bedrooms up with ensuite baths, primary bedroom features balcony through double doors overlooking saltwater pool. Guest suite w/full kitchen, living room, bedroom, ensuite bath and separate entrance completes the home.

Known for being home to Rice University, University Place is one of Houston’s best neighborhoods to live in. Along with housing several art spaces like The Museum of Fine Arts-Houston, University Place has excellent schools, restaurants, coffee shops, bars, and stores. This pedestrian-friendly locale neighbors the Texas Medical Center (a hub for multiple medical facilities and schools) and Hermann Park, a sprawling park that’s home to Miller Outdoor Theatre, the Houston Zoo, and more. University Place is also convenient to the University of Houston and Texas Southern University. If you’re looking for some great food or a lively bar, University Place is just two miles south of Montrose, one of the city’s trendiest enclaves for dining, nightlife, and culture. Attracting even more residents, University Place is only five miles away from Downtown Houston.
